As most of you remember...i have been having trouble posting pictures because it keeps telling me the file is too big.....i use a kodak easyshare camera and am trying to attach the pics right from there........how can i make the file smaller?!? i thought i was computer savy but i guess not :)

Postby hfos » Sun Jun 04, 2006 12:48 am
Hi, are you by any chance using Windows XP? This might be a bit elaborate but I hope it helps:

1) In your Explorer window, select the pictures you want reduced in size, then click on 'E-mail the selected items'
Image


2) Select 'Make all my pictures smaller'
Image


3) The result is a new e-mail message (I use Thunderbird so it probably looks different from yours, but the essence is still the same); you can save the attachments to a folder on your hard disk by dragging them or whatever, and you shouls end up with for

I use Microsoft Image resizer.
I just right click on the pic and choose Resize pictures. I can make them small 640 x 480, medium 800 x 600 and large 1024 x 768.
